WVU Medicine is West Virginia University's affiliated health system, West Virginia's largest private employer, and a national leader in patient safety and quality. The WVU Health System is comprised of eleven member hospitals and five hospitals under management agreements, anchored by its flagship hospital, J.W Ruby Memorial Hospital in Morgantown, a 700+ bed academic medical center that offers tertiary and quaternary care. WVU Medicine has more than 1,000 active medical staff members and 18,000 employees who serve hundreds of thousands of people each year from across the state of West Virginia and the nation.
Wheeling Hospital provides premium health care to residents of Wheeling, WV, Northern Panhandle of WV, and Eastern Ohio. Wheeling Hospital provides a wide range of services, including its Surgical Center, Center for Pediatrics, Center for Women's Services, Emergency/Level 2 Trauma Center, as well as a comprehensive cancer center and full-service cardiac catheterization lab, Stroke Care and is certified as a STEMI and Chest Pain Center. Founded in 1850, Wheeling Hospital has been a health care provider longer than any other hospital in West Virginia.

Electronics Technician (Biomedical Technician) - Wheeling Hospital (WV)
Posted 3 days ago
Job Viewed
Job Description
Promotes medical equipment safety for WVUHS by performing maintenance and repairs and providing instruction and assistance to hospital staff for general patient care, diagnostic, and certain life support equipment. Assists hospital in reaching financial goals through effective equipment management.
Minimum QualificationsEducation, Certification, and/or Licensure:
1. Associate Degree in Biomedical Equipment Technology, Electronics Technology or equivalent field OR completion of a U.S. military biomedical equipment technology program AND two (2) years of medical repair or applicable industry experience.
If hired prior to June of 2022: High school diploma or equivalent AND four (4) years of medical repair or applicable industry experience.
2. Internal employees must meet all mandatory competencies in current position in order to qualify for promotion within IT.
Preferred QualificationsEducation, Certification, and/or Licensure:
1. BMET Certification from the International Certification Commission for Clinical Engineering and Biomedical Technology preferred.
Core Duties and ResponsibilitiesThe statements described here are intended to describe the general nature of work being performed by people assigned to this position. They are not intended to be constructed as an all-inclusive list of all responsibilities and duties. Other duties may be assigned.
- Maintains assigned equipment to minimize breakdowns and comply with accepted standards. Ensures completion of at least ninety-five percent of assigned scheduled inspections by the end of the month. Performs repairs on all general patient care, diagnostic, and certain life support equipment in the hospital to minimize downtime.
- Recommends changes to equipment management program that will improve equipment usage and/or reduce costs, without detracting from patient care. Evaluates and makes recommendations on new equipment/technologies being considered for purchase. Evaluates inspection criteria on general patient care, diagnostic, and certain life support equipment for frequency and content. Recommends equipment for planned replacement to assist hospital departments in formulating short and long range capital expenditures. Monitors equipment utilization in areas of responsibility and makes recommendations for reallocation.
- Gains increased skills and knowledge through a combination of on-the-job training and formalized training. Assures technical competence in the biomedical engineering field by attending conferences, schools, reading literature, as needed to maintain high quality services. Performs scheduled inspections in departments not specifically assigned, equal to at least 10% of assigned workload. Continues to gain knowledge in the application of electronic theory. Continues to gain understanding of chemistry and physics as they relate to diagnostic instrumentation.

Providence has been serving the Pacific Northwest since 1856 when Mother Joseph of the Sacred Heart and four other Sisters of Providence arrived in Vancouver, Washington Territory. As the largest healthcare system and largest private employer in Oregon, Providence is located in areas ranging from the Columbia Gorge to the wine country to sunny southern Oregon to charming coastal communities to the urban setting of Portland.
Our award-winning and comprehensive medical centers are known for outstanding programs in cancer, cardiology, neurosciences, orthopedics, women's services, emergency and trauma care, pediatrics and neonatal intensive care. Our not-for-profit network also provides a full spectrum of care with leading-edge diagnostics and treatment, outpatient health centers, physician groups and clinics, numerous outreach programs, and hospice and home care.
